Output 3869ddd161d3320ddd672b187c9cec093cc1b7f7f581954740926fba205f8e7e:1

value
39529029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1de3f67d7bbdcde76bdded33fb6b68f785117f25 OP_EQUALVERIFY OP_CHECKSIG
address
13j3ghauPWCA1A1Fp3PuqFNQU2rbWA61V1
transaction
3869ddd161d3320ddd672b187c9cec093cc1b7f7f581954740926fba205f8e7e
spent
true